Case in point: the following case study illustrates our approach and impact by highlighting our partnership with an important provincial insurer to modernize their IT infrastructure, streamline procurement, align with their sustainability goals, and future-proof their innovation strategy for Windows 11 and AI.
Rigid, outdated processes: Slow order processing and limited standardization hindered IT asset management.
Complicated accessory demand forecasting: An absence of planning tools made it difficult to meet the organization’s growing needs for IT peripherals, creating operational and financial inefficiencies in their procurement cycles.
Strict sustainability requirements: The client required carbon-neutral solutions to align their IT practices with their corporate values.
Poor Windows 11 readiness: Over 1,300 devices were incompatible with Windows 11, creating an urgent need for upgrades given the Windows 10 EOS announced for October 14th, 2025.

Here’s how Compugen addressed these challenges:
Streamlined IT procurement: We quickly provided pre-configured devices, therefore reducing employee downtime and boosting productivity.
Process automation: An automated catalog simplified operations and accelerated order processing times.
Sustainability leadership: Leveraging our Green4Good program, we delivered carbon-neutral infrastructure, therefore reducing environmental impact while supporting corporate social responsibility.
Localized support: Tailored French-language services and on-site warranty solutions met the needs of a predominantly francophone regional workforce.
Accessory vending machines: We introduced innovative vending solutions to meet demands for peripherals efficiently. This solution reduces work interruptions, improves productivity, and provides constant access to essential accessories, thereby simplifying IT resource management.
